Zebby Matthews lands on Injured List as Danny Coulombe returns
Just five days after Pablo López suffered a Grade 2 teres major muscle strain following posting an outstanding 2.82 ERA with 61 strikeouts and 14 walks across 60 ⅔ innings, the Twins announced that Zebby Matthews, who has a 5.21 ERA with 25 strikeouts and eight walks in 19 innings over four starts for the Twins this season, will be placed on the 15-day Injured List with a right shoulder strain and Danny Coulombe, who has been sidelined since May 18, was reinstated from the 15-day IL.

Coulombe’s reinstatement from the IL came after a successful rehab appearance with the St. Paul Saints on Friday, where he pitched a scoreless inning on nine pitches against Scranton/Wilkes-Barre.
Coulombe has yet to allow a run in 16 ⅔ innings this season, the second-longest active scoreless innings streak in Major League Baseball. He has only allowed eight hits and two walks while collecting 19 strikeouts over 19 appearances for Minnesota.
Matthews landing on the IL is a brutal blow for the Twins, especially given the López injury. The need to trade for a starting pitcher is now more pressing for Minnesota, as Randy Dobnak or a pitcher who has yet to make their MLB debut would likely be next in line to earn a promotion if another Twins starting pitcher goes down. Notable starting pitchers who may be on the trade block are Sandy Alcantara, Tyler Mahle, Mitch Keller and Merril Kelly.
The Athletic’s Aaron Gleeman reported that it “sounds like” Simeon Woods Richardson, who had a 5.02 ERA with 25 strikeouts and 14 walks in 37 ⅔ innings with the Twins before getting demoted to Triple-A St. Paul on May 15, will replace Matthews’ spot in the Twins’ rotation. When the Twins replace Matthew's spot in the rotation, Jorge Alcala or Travis Adams will likely lose their roster spot.
